Puerto Santander weather in April

In April, Puerto Santander sees average daytime highs of 32°C and overnight lows near 24°C, with 305 mm of rain across 27.2 wet days and about 12.2 hours of daylight. It is the 7th-warmest and 3rd-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 32°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 2% of the time in April, and the air most often feels oppressive.

Daylight stretches from about 12 h 06 min at the start of April to 12 h 18 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, April is Puerto Santander's 7th-clearest and 9th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Puerto Santander's year-round climate.

A typical April day in Puerto Santander reaches about 32°C in the afternoon and slips back to 24°C overnight — a 9°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 29°C and 35°C. Set against its neighbours, April runs on par with March and about 1°C cooler than May.

Location & terrain

Where is Puerto Santander?

Puerto Santander sits at 8.4°N, 72.4°W, 50 m above sea level, in Colombia. The nearest listed city is La Fría, 24 km away.

Topography around Puerto Santander

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Puerto Santander.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Puerto Santander has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 36 m around an average of 51 m above sea level; within 16 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 478 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 3,853 m.

The land around Puerto Santander is covered by grassland (46%) and cropland (29%) within 3 km, grassland (49%) and trees (38%) within 16 km, and trees (55%) and grassland (42%) within 80 km.
